Organizer Basics

The best organizers are square-shaped. Square organizers work together on a shelf better and round ones take up too much area. Shallow organizers are better than deeper ones because you'll be able to see things more simply and items will not get lost in them. Clear colors are best; too, thus you can see whatever is within the organizer. Though design and home magazines nowadays show baskets as organizers, try to avoid them. Even though they are pretty, it's hard to check what's in there - and that is more important than how they look in the cabinet. Lastly, place like items with like items, like metal utensils with metal and plastic with plastic.

Why organize?

In short, time and cash are the two main reasons. Organizing your kitchen means you will be able to find what you are looking for when you need it and you will not find yourself with four bags of marshmallows within the pantry because you could not find them. Also, once you are preparing a meal, you'll be able to notice what you are looking for, making the experience more efficient and less frustrating. Then, once you are preparing your shopping list, you'll be able to see specifically what items you wish to put on your list.
